A car moves at a constant speed on a road as shown in figure. The normal force by the road on the car is `N_A and N_B` when it is at the points A and B respectively
.

A

`N_(A)=N_(B)`

B

`N_(A)gtN_(B)`

C

`N_(A)ltN_(B)`

D

`N_(C)=N_(A)`

Text Solution

Verified by Experts

The correct Answer is:
B

for normal reaction at points A and B
`mg-N=(mv^(2))/r`
`N=mg=(mv^(2))/r`
`rArr N_(A) gt N_(B)` and normal reaction at C is `N_(O)`=mg , so `N_(C) gt N_(A) gt N_(B)`
